What is a Venous Doppler Of Right Leg Test in Visit Clinic?

A Venous Doppler of the right leg is an ultrasound exam that looks at blood flow in the leg veins. It shows whether blood moves normally and if vein valves are working. This matters because blocked veins or faulty valves can cause pain, swelling, ulcers, or dangerous clots that may travel to the lungs. The test helps detect deep vein thrombosis, chronic venous insufficiency, and varicose vein complications. Doctors use the results to confirm diagnosis, start or change treatments like blood thinners, plan procedures, or monitor healing after treatment. The scan is noninvasive, quick, and does not use X-rays.

Why Take a Venous Doppler Of Right Leg Test in Visit Clinic?

Venous Doppler Of Right Leg is a vascular ultrasound often used in vascular imaging panels or emergency evaluations when a provider suspects a clot or poor vein function. Doctors order it for sudden leg swelling, pain, redness, warmth, or after surgery or long travel. It helps diagnose deep vein thrombosis, valve failure, and chronic venous disease. Abnormal findings can result from immobility, recent surgery, cancer, hormones, or inherited clotting risks, and a family history of clots makes the test especially important.

What is a venous Doppler test for legs in Visit Clinic?plus

A venous Doppler test for legs is a non‑invasive ultrasound that uses Doppler sound waves to evaluate blood flow in the leg veins. It detects blood clots (DVT), venous insufficiency and valve dysfunction, shows flow direction and blockages, and helps guide treatment. The painless, radiation‑free scan is performed by a technician and may include gentle compression of the veins.

Is a venous Doppler test painful in Visit Clinic?plus

A venous Doppler (ultrasound) is generally non-invasive and not painful. A technician applies warm gel and presses a handheld probe along the skin; you might feel mild pressure or brief discomfort, especially if the area is tender from inflammation or a clot. There are no needles or radiation, and the test requires no recovery time. Report any significant pain to the operator.

What happens if a Doppler test is positive in Visit Clinic?plus

A positive Doppler ultrasound means abnormal blood flow has been detected — for example a clot, vessel narrowing, or reduced fetal/placental circulation. Clinicians will review the findings, order confirmatory imaging or tests, and start appropriate treatment such as anticoagulation, vascular procedures, or increased fetal monitoring, plus follow‑up and risk‑factor management to prevent complications.

What is the best treatment for venous insufficiency in Visit Clinic?plus

Treatment depends on severity. First-line management is graduated compression stockings combined with leg elevation, regular exercise, weight control and avoiding prolonged standing. For persistent symptomatic superficial venous reflux, minimally invasive endovenous ablation (radiofrequency or laser) or ultrasound-guided sclerotherapy is effective. For venous ulcers, specialist wound care plus compression bandaging is essential; deep disease may need stenting or surgery.
